With the Arabian Sea on the west, the western Ghats towering to 500-2700 metres on the east and networked by 44 small rivers, numerous man-made canals and many large water bodies, Kerala enjoys unique geographical, cultural and social features that have made it one of the most sought after destinations in Asia, or for that matter, in the world. All the charming destinations of Kerala - beaches, backwaters, hill stations and wild life sanctuaries are only a few hours drive from each other. Kerala is India's most advanced society. Nowhere else would one find people of the three greatest religions - Hindus, Christians and Muslims living in such harmony.
